WebJun 12, 2013 · System read-only variable %CD% keeps the path of the caller of the batch, not the batch file location.. You can get the name of the batch script itself as typed by the user with %0 (e.g. scripts\mybatch.bat).Parameter extensions can be applied to this so %~dp0 will return the Drive and Path to the batch script (e.g. W:\scripts\) and %~f0 will …

This can be complicated by how the batch file is run, for … WebApr 17, 2013 · Sorted by: 5. Try. start "" "%~dp0farcry2.exe". which should prepend the batch's drive&directory to the executable name. Adding the empty "window title" is simply common practice to overcome START 's strange syntax. Share.
